How does Moline, IL compare to Romeoville, IL? Moline has a population of 42,235 with a median household income of $63,959, while Romeoville has 40,996 residents and a median income of $100,022.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
| Metric | Moline, IL | Romeoville, IL |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 42,235 | 40,996 | +3.0% |
| Median Age | 38.7 | 35.5 | +9.0% |
| Foreign Born % | 10.5% | 20.2% | -48.0% |
| Metric | Moline | Romeoville |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Median Income | $63,959 | $100,022 | -36.1% |
| Unemployment | 6.6% | 4.8% | +37.5% |
| Poverty Rate | 16% | 5.8% | +175.9% |
| Bachelor's+ | 29.1% | 23.1% | +26.0% |
| Metric | Moline | Romeoville |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Home Value | $141,900 | $245,200 | -42.1% |
| Median Rent | $887/mo | $1892/mo | -53.1% |
| Housing Units | 19,604 | 13,662 | +43.5% |
